Transaction 323d18f6f64c104dde64ef8457d1a521ee63f6865bde3e76c99a126aee91dba9
1 Input
1 Output
-
323d18f6f64c104dde64ef8457d1a521ee63f6865bde3e76c99a126aee91dba9:0
- value
- 2170496
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d149b8c9f155404fd5ed925ee92d72daaac61f29 OP_EQUAL
- address
- 3LmdTvFdBL5kwk93knCf7f1UrnfoPJwnFW